Mission and Program Overview

Mission

Through its operations of a co-pay assistance program, good days provides financial assistance to individuals with low or moderate income who are suffering from chronic diseases, cancer, or other life-altering conditions so that such individuals can afford and obtain the fda-approved drugs necessary for the treatment of their condition.

The organization's goal is to improve patient health and quality of life by providing co-pay, premium and/or travel assistance to qualifying patients who are diagnosed with chronic or life altering disease.

Governance Explanations

Form 990, Part VI, Section A, Line 4

Changes to the bylaws: there were two new positions added to the board: secretary and president. The president position replaced the previous position of executive director.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 11B

Process to review form 990: good days' form 990 is prepared by the organization's outside accountant based on data provided by the organization. The prepared form 990 is then reviewed by the organization's leadership and the organization's legal counsel, miles and stockbridge. Then a copy of the prepared form 990 is provided to each member of good days' board of directors prior to being filed.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 12C

Process to monitor compliance with conflict of interest policy: good days has a conflict of interest policy ("policy") covering members of good days' board of directors, officers, and key employees ("covered individuals"). Pursuant to the policy, each covered individual shall file with the board of directors a statement of disclosure on a form provided by the organization prior to the covered individual's initial election, appointment, or hiring. Additionally, each covered individual is required to file an annual statement of disclosure. The initial and annual statement of disclosure requires covered individuals to disclose all material facts relating to: (1) all entities in which the covered individual is an officer, director, trustee, member, or owner; (2) any good days transactions in which the covered individual may have a conflicting interest; and (3) any other facts or circumstances that might constitute a conflict of interest, including but not limited to: (a) any outside employment or consulting activities which may result in a conflict of interest; and (b) any affiliation with other entities which may constitute a conflict of interest. Upon disclosure of an actual or potential conflict of interest, independent members of the board of directors will make a determination as to whether a conflict of interest exists. In situations where the board of directors determines that a conflict of interest exists with respect to a transaction, the board will document its determination regarding the existence of a conflict of interest in its meeting minutes and the conflicted individual will be required to recuse themselves from all discussions and decisions related to the transaction. Such recusal prohibits the presence and participation of the conflicted individual in any board or committee deliberations on the matter giving rise to the conflict of interest, and prohibits the conflicted individual from making any other attempt to influence the deliberation or vote on the matter giving rise to the conflict of interest.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 15A

Compensation review: the process by which good days approves the amount of compensation provided to its president, clorinda walley, follows the guidance provided in treasury regulations section 53.4958-6 related to the rebuttable presumption of reasonableness. As such, the process by which good days' board of directors determines and approves the appropriate amount of compensation to provide to its president includes: (1) approval by independent members of good days' board of directors prior to payment; (2) the consideration of appropriate comparability data in determining the total amount of compensation to be provided to the president; and (3) the documentation of its decision and the basis for its decision regarding the amount of compensation provided to good days' president. The review is completed annually, and the documentation is recorded in the board minutes.

Form 990, Part VI, Section C, Line 19

Availability of governing documents: good days complies with the public inspection requirements of internal revenue code section 6104 by making its form 1023, application for recognition of exemption under section 501(c)(3) of the internal revenue code, determination letter from the irs, and its forms 990 for its three most recent completed tax periods available to the public. However, as section 6104 does not require an organization exempt under section 501(c)(3) to disclose its governing documents, conflict of interest policies, or financial statements, good days has chosen not to make such information available for public inspection.

Additional Explanations

Part IX, Line 26

Joint cost allocation: conferences, conventions and meetings are considered joint costs. A portion of the events are patient focused with regards to education and patient engagement, and education and advocacy for patients, subsequently 36% of the costs are allocated to program services. Good days receives donations from sponsorships at the events, 7% is allocated to fundraising. The remaining 57% is allocated to supporting services, which is related to various expenses incurred to carry out the educational conferences.

Financial Statement Notes

PART X, LINE 2:

Liability for uncertain tax positions- fin 48 (asc 740): the organization is exempt from federal income taxes under section 501 of the internal revenue code (the "code") and a similar provision of state law. However, the organization is subject to federal income tax on any unrelated business taxable income. The organization files tax returns in the u.s. Federal jurisdiction. The internal revenue service is currently auditing the organization's 2011 tax year. Gaap requires the evaluation of tax positions taken or expected to be taken in the course of preparing the organization's tax returns to determine whether the tax positions are more likely than not of being sustained by the applicable tax authority. Tax positions not deemed to meet the more likely than not threshold would be recorded as a tax benefit or expense in the current year. Reconciliation is not provided herein, as the beginning and ending amounts of unrecognized benefits are zero, with no interim additions, reductions or settlements. The organization is relying on its tax-exempt status and its adherence to all applicable laws and regulations to preserve that status. However, the conclusions regarding the uncertainty in income taxes will be subject to review and may be adjusted at a later date based on factors including, but not limited to, ongoing analysis of tax laws, regulations and interpretations thereof.

IRS990/Desc0PROVIDING ASSISTANCE TO UNDER-INSURED PATIENTS WITH CHRONIC DISEASES, CANCER, OR OTHER LIFE-ALTERING CONDITIONS TO HELP THEM OBTAIN THE FDA-APPROVED MEDICATIONS THEY NEED. WE ASSIST PATIENTS THROUGHOUT THE UNITED STATES WHO MEET INCOME QUALIFICATION GUIDELINES AND HAVE PRIVATE INSURANCE OR A MEDICARE PART D PLAN, BUT CANNOT AFFORD THE CO-PAYMENTS FOR THEIR FDA-APPROVED DRUGS. WHENEVER ADMINISTRATIVELY FEASIBLE (AND IN MOST CASES), WE PAY THE PATIENTS OUT-OF-POCKET COSTS FOR THEIR FDA-APPROVED DRUGS DIRECTLY TO THE APPLICABLE PHARMACIES OR PHYSICIANS. THE ORGANIZATION PROVIDED FINANCIAL ASSISTANCE TO 176,448 PATIENTS AND SERVICES 181,637 INDIVIDUALS.
